https://www.facebook.com/note.php?no...16252175065862 If you've ever seen a clone recipe for KFC Cole Slaw floating around on the Internet it probably looks like this. That's because this replica has become one of the most copied and pasted recipes from my first book, Top Secret Recipes. So, to stake claim to a recipe that's rarely sourced as a TSR original, here's the secret formula to clone the world's best slaw. 1/2 cup mayonnaise 1/3 cup granulated sugar 1/4 cup milk 1/4 cup buttermilk 2 1/2 tablespoons lemon juice 1 1/2 tablespoons white vinegar 1/2 teaspoon salt 1/8 teaspoon pepper 8 cups finely chopped cabbage (about 1 head) 1/4 cup shredded carrot (1 medium carrot) 2 tablespoons minced onion 1. Be sure cabbage and carrots are chopped up into very fine pieces (about the size of rice). 2. Combine the mayonnaise, sugar, milk, buttermilk, lemon juice, vinegar, salt, and pepper in a large bowl and beat until smooth. 3. Add the cabbage, carrots, and onion, and mix well. 4.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ours before serving. Serves 10 to 12. |

Here is another recipe for the slaw, using Miracle Whip.
KENTUCKY FRIED CHICKEN COLESLAW 1/4 c. oil 1/4 c. tarragon vinegar 1/2 c. sugar 1 tsp. salt 1/2 c. Miracle Whip 1 head cabbage, shredded 1 or 2 carrots, shredded 1 tsp. celery seeds Mix first 5 ingredients together. Beat 10 minutes. Pour over cabbage. allow to sit at least two hours in the fridge or overnight for better result. |
